Review: WEPatagonia2016

Last month saw Wind Empowerment’s successful third annual Conference in Cutral-Có and Bariloche in the south of Argentina.

Wind Empowerment‘s third annual conference was organised by the municipality of Cutral-Có together with INTI. It consisted of various working group sessions, during which innovative projects and new ideas were demonstrated and discussed. The second part of the event comprised a field visit to several small wind turbines installed near Bariloche.

A detailed review (including numerous photos) is available on Wind Empowerment’s website. A comprehensive conference documentation is now available here.
